A Certified Professional in AI Music Teaching certification program equips educators with the skills to effectively integrate artificial intelligence into music instruction. This specialized training addresses the evolving landscape of music education, incorporating technological advancements for enhanced learning experiences.
Learning outcomes typically include mastering AI-powered music creation tools, understanding AI's role in music theory and composition, and developing effective pedagogical strategies for leveraging AI in diverse musical settings. Students will also learn about ethical considerations and responsible AI implementation within the classroom.
The program duration varies depending on the provider, ranging from several weeks for intensive workshops to several months for comprehensive courses. Some programs may offer flexible online learning options catering to busy professionals and educators. It's essential to check the specific program details for accurate duration information.
